Transaction 305535f88305922276b965e6e9569870ea94fbcfe398f7ba264e63acc157ae7e
1 Input
1 Output
-
305535f88305922276b965e6e9569870ea94fbcfe398f7ba264e63acc157ae7e:0
- value
- 619981
- script pubkey
- OP_0 OP_PUSHBYTES_20 82ab8ff220bab3d5a0dd5b2809361541e0a513d6
- address
- bc1qs24clu3qh2eatgxatv5qjds4g8s22y7k40eher